1. Both the Management and the workman have challenged an award dated 29th July, 2009 passed by the Industrial Tribunal, Bhubaneswar (Tribunal) in I.D. Case No. 281 of 2008. The dispute referred to the Tribunal for adjudication was as under:

"Whether the termination of services of Sri Lalit Kumar Patra, Supervisor with effect from 20.4.2000 by the Managing Director, M/s.

Dynamic Paper Products (P) Ltd., Jagatpur is legal and justified? If not what relief Sri Patra is entitled to get?".

2. While the Management sought to contend that the Opposite Party who worked as a 'supervisor' was not a workman, it did not participate in the proceedings in the Labour Court and did not lead any evidence. The only evidence on record was that of the workman.

Consequently, it was held by the Tribunal that the

// 2 // termination of his services was not legal or justified. Since the Management had already abolished the post, the Tribunal denied the workman reinstatement and only awarded him a lump sum compensation of Rs. 30,000 in lieu thereof. The workman has challenged the Award claiming the reinstatement in service.

3. Having heard learned counsel for the Management, the Court is of the view that no interference is called for with the impugned Award particularly since the Management is not participate in the proceedings before the Tribunal and lead evidence. The writ petition is dismissed. (Dr. S. Muralidhar) Chief Justice (R.K. Pattanaik) Judge kabita
